Ingredients for the tartlets crust (6 big or 8 smaller strawberry tartlets):

  • 200 g flour
  • 125 g butter
  • 70 g sugar

Ingredients for the tarts filling:

  • 200 g cream cheese
  • 50 g white chocolate

Ingredients for the topping:

  • 350 g strawberries
  • 250 ml cold water
  • 25 g sugar
  • 1 pack of gelatine glaze for fruit cake

Strawberry Tartlets Preparation:

  1. Cut the butter into cubes and put them in a bowl.
  2. Add in the sugar and flour. Knead a dough by hands and shape a ball. 
  3. Divide the dough into 6 equal sized balls and place one in each tartlet tin.
  4. Spread the dough using your fingers to make the crust. Use a fork to prick the bottom of the crust. Put in the fridge for an hour. 
  5. Preheat the oven to 180ºС.
  6. Bake for about 15 minutes until the tartlets crust is golden. Leave them in the tartlet tins until completely cool, then take them out.
  7. Melt the white chocolate in a water bath.
  8. Mix in the cream cheese until well combined and put the filling in the fridge.
  9. Wash the strawberries and cut them into slices.
  10. Pour the cream into the tartlet shells and spread it evenly. Place the strawberry slices on top. 
  11. Pour the gelatine glaze for a fruit cake and sugar into a saucepan over medium heat. Gradually add the water while stirring constantly. Leave it to simmer and stir for 1-2 more minutes until the mixture is smooth and glassy.
  12. Pour the glaze over the tartlets by starting in the centre and working outwards. Leave the strawberry tartlets to cool in the fridge for an hour.

Tip:


If you would like to give your tartlets even a better look, you can melt milk and white chocolate (separately) in a water bath and decorate them using a piping bag equipped with the smallest round nozzle.
